Research On The Relationship Between National Water Efficiency And Social Economy Based On DEA And Principal Component Analysis

At present,the overall slowdown of the national economic growth has put forward higher requirements for the quality of development,reducing the dependence of economic development on water resources,strengthening the matching relationship between economic development and water resource constraints,and guiding the latter to reduce the use and improve efficiency.Development is an important issue for improving the quality and efficiency of the economy,and is especially critical for water-scarce areas.Studying the relationship between water use efficiency and socio-economic development,and identifying the rules and driving factors between them are of great significance for the refined management of water use in the future.Because absolute water resources utilization efficiency is difficult to measure accurately,the research of measuring relative efficiency through related calculation methods has become an important way to measure water resources utilization efficiency.This paper sorts out the relevant literature on the impact of economic development on water resource utilization efficiency,summarizes the related research progress,and collects the water use efficiency and socioeconomic indicators of 31 provinces across the country.Firstly,it analyzes the trend of water consumption and the current level of water efficiency from three scales of national,basin and provincial administrative regions,and analyzes the relationship between water use efficiency and development level based on the economic development of national and provincial administrative regions.Secondly,according to the two types of indicators of water use efficiency and economic development,the relationship between the three sets of water use efficiency and socio-economic indicators is selected,and the correlation between the two groups is analyzed based on the provincial administrative area.According to the characteristics of data analysis,the super-efficiency DEA model in the data envelopment analysis method is used to analyze and select reasonable indicators to characterize the relative water use efficiency.The relative water use efficiency of each province from 2005 to 2017 is analyzed to study the economic development level and water use efficiency.relationship.Finally,from the four aspects of natural factors,economic factors,industrial structure and water use status,the main components analysis method is used to explore the main factors affecting the relationship between water use efficiency and socio-economic.The main results are as follows:(1)Based on statistical data,analyze the national water use situation and socio-economic status,summarize and summarize the water use and socio-economic development and historical changes in the three levels of the country,river basins and provincial administrative regions,in order to study the water use status and socio-economic Relationships provide the basis.(2)According to the correlation between the preliminary judgment of water resources utilization efficiency and the regional economic development stage and development type,the super-efficiency DEA model in the data envelopment analysis method is used to quantitatively calculate the relative efficiency of water resources utilization.The relative water efficiency of 31 provincial administrative districts has been further explored,and the country has been divided into six districts for analysis.The study found that the relative water efficiency in the northwest and southwest regions ranks at a low level in the country,and the relative water efficiency in the north China region belongs to a high level in the country.Since the calculated values are relative values,the provinces and regions influence each other.For more developed provinces and regions,their relative efficiency results fluctuate,but the actual overall water efficiency level is constantly increasing.(3)In order to explore the main factors that affect the matching between the water use status and the social economy,according to the changes in relative water use efficiency,the principal component analysis method is used to select from four aspects:natural factors,economic factors,industrial structure,and water use status.The indicators are analyzed,and the main factors are analyzed based on the annual results of water consumption and economic level of the country and some provinces,and finally the main factors that affect the matching of water use efficiency and socio-economic relations are urbanization rate,GDP per capita and total per capita.Water consumption.
